TEN
TEEN
TIPS
Establish a true
1 connection
1 Establish a true connection
A true connection is established
when you believe in your heart and
in your mind that God is real and true
even though you cannot see Him
face to face. God is spirit and your
inner spirit longs for Him.
Enter the
2 password
2 Enter the password
The password is Jesus Christ. Since God is
spirit, He came down and took form as a
human. He sacrificed Himself to save us
even if we failed Him many times. His
love allows us to enter that connection.
This password is not hidden.
But God showed his great love for us by
sending Christ to die for us while we were still
sinners.

ROMANS 5:8 NLT


If you openly declare that Jesus is Lord and
believe in your heart that God raised him
from the dead, you will be saved.

ROMANS 10:9 NLT


Start talking
3 to God
3 Start talking to God
Remember that you already have a
connection with God by accepting Jesus
Christ in your life and believing in Him.
Start talking to Him by the words of your
heart, mind or lips.
Be honest
4 to Him
4 Be honest to Him
Tell Him how you are feeling
today—whether you are happy,
sad, or tired. Tell Him the things
you did, the things you are
planning to do or the things you
are hoping for in your life.
Always
remember that
5 He cares for
you
5 Always remember that He
cares for you
He cares about what you are
feeling or what you are going
through. You are not alone in life.
Even though other people are not
by your side, He is there and He
cares for you.
Give all your worries and cares to God,
for he cares about you.

1 PETER 5:7 NLT


Put distractions
6 aside
6 Put distractions aside
If you want to have your personal
time talking with God, you have to
put aside thoughts, objects or
activities that will distract you or
catch your attention.
He speaks
7 through His
Word
7 He speaks through His Word

The most basic way God speaks to


us is through His Word or the
Scriptures. You can open it and
read many stories of people who
lived their lives connected to Him.
His Word is not outdated.
God speaks to us even in this
modern time. He doesn’t want
us to be left out.

Develop a habit of
8 communication
8 Develop a habit of
communication
Developing your communication
with God by constantly putting
yourself in an attitude of prayer.
Prayer is simply talking to God.
Talk to Him with all your heart.
Fancy words are not needed. All it
takes is honesty. You can talk to
Him at all times.

God sees you
and He listens
9 to you
9 God sees you and He
listens to you
You may not always hear a clear
voice through your ears but you
can definitely experience feelings.
One of which is peace and joy
even when times are tough. He
will also remind you of His Word.
And the very hairs on your head are all
numbered. So don’t be afraid; you are more
valuable to God than a whole flock of
sparrows.

LUKE 12:7 NLT


Find friends who
can help you
10 grow this
connection
10 Find friends who can help
you grow this connection
Having friends who support your
journey with God is a gift. Also be
a friend that is going to be there
for others and will help you
strengthen your connection to
Him.
